Experimental measurements of total emittance were presented for a variety of refractory materials believed to have possible use as temperature control surfaces for high supersonic and hypersonic aircraft. The following materials were studied chemically oxidized inconel, CrO2 base paint, Al2O3 base paint, SiC ceramics, Si3N4 ceramic, CrAl oxide cermets, and flame-sprayed cermets.
